Medication Information Line


This is a toll-free resource for medication information information. Staffed by pharmacists, this confidential service provides Rhode Islanders with answers concerning medications and drug therapy in addition to responding to topical health issues. This program is designed to supplement the informational services offered by community pharmacists, physicians and other health care workers.

Commonly asked questions:

  • What are the side effects of my medication?
  • Are there special requirements for how to take my medication?
  • Can I take my new medication with my other medications?
  • What should I do if I forget to take my medications?
  • What are alternative treatments?
  • My doctor just put me on this new medication. Can you tell me about it?
